Betty J. Blann, 88, passed away April 19, 2016, at Gentle Care Nursing Home.

Betty had worked at Hamilton Glass, the Knox County Courthouse, and retired from Hoosier Gas, about the same time that it became SIGECO. After many years of volunteer work at Good Samaritan Hospital, she was asked to work there, and did so until her early 80’s. Betty also babysat for several family members. She was a member of the First Church of God.

Early in her adult life, she was invited into the home of her brother, Rex and Lois Blann. She lived there many years, and became a second mother to their daughters, Jennifer Linneweber and her husband, Wally, and Lori Schwartz and her husband, Kurt, and grandmother to their children, Scott and Kyle Linneweber, Michelle Stafford, and Alicen Williams.

Born January 27, 1928, in Vincennes, she was the daughter of Rollie and Fidelis (Owens) Blann. Her parents; six brothers; four sisters; and her niece, Jennifer Linneweber, preceded her.

Surviving is her daughter, Carla Rusch and her husband, Mike, of Vincennes; her grandchildren, Jill Horsley and her husband, Aaron, Doug Rusch and his wife, Valerie, and Nick Rusch and his wife, Courtney; great-grandchildren, EmmaLouRusch, Jonah Rusch, Jeremiah Rusch, and Luke Rusch; her sisters, Sue Cox of Houston, TX, and Kay Gilham of Sullivan, IN; and her brothers, Bill Blann and his wife, Patty, of Brownstown, IN, and Harold Blann and his wife, Mary, of Niles, MI.
